Banaras Station Code Gets Makeover: BNRS Replaces BSBS

The railway station code for Banaras, previously known as Manduadih, has officially changed from BSBS to BNRS. This transition to the new alphanumeric code, BNRS, became effective from December 1, impacting all ticket bookings and passenger information systems. Passengers are now required to use the new code for reservations and inquiries.

This code update follows the renaming of Manduadih railway station to Banaras on July 15, 2021. The renaming aimed to honor the city's historical and cultural significance. The station's name boards now display 'Banaras' in multiple languages, including Hindi, English, Urdu, and Sanskrit, to reflect the rich heritage of ancient Kashi.

The North Eastern Railway's Varanasi division confirmed the change, ensuring a smooth transition for travelers. The new code, BNRS, will be universally adopted across reservation centers, the National Train Enquiry System, and the IRCTC website, marking a new chapter for this important railway hub.
